my sister went in to admit to their php dbt program, and they found her too medically unstable due to anxiety and depression, so they admitted her inpatient (adult). She was there a total of 3 weeks... when she admitted she was terribly anxious, depressed, not eating, she has bipolar disorder and a recent diagnosis of borderline personality disorder. she was incredibly negative, resistant to treatment, and speaking in a provocative way. they tried her on a number of medications and eventually tried a med that worked. In the last couple days of her stay her depression began to lift and she sounded more like her normal self again, for the first time in a long time. That is ALL I could've asked for. It has been an unexpected brutal, long six months of horrendous depression, anxiety, and the beginnings of substance abuse (which she ceased prior to starting at this hospital). Her social worker, briana, was incredibly communicative and compassionate...and I live far away and she even called me with the psychiatrist on the phone before her discharge to fully catch me up to speed. Because it's an inpatient hospital, it can be a scary environment with patients that are struggling immensely...but overall they appeared to have stabilized her and helped begin the process of lifting her depression, so I right now I can't ask for more than that. I'm looking forward to seeing her make progress at their php program.
